Where you will be working
In the Pilbara region of Western Australia, we own a world-class, integrated network of 18 mines, 4 independent port terminals, a rail network spanning nearly 2,000 kilometers and related infrastructure — all designed to respond rapidly to changes in demand. Rio Tinto is a leading producer and exporter of iron ore.

About Rio Tinto
Rio Tinto is a leading global mining and materials company. We operate in 35 countries producing iron ore, copper, aluminium, critical minerals, and other materials needed for the energy transition and for people, communities, and nations to thrive.
